To polish it properly, you will need to sand or wet sand the surface incrementally to a high grit (often up to 3000), and then apply a polishing compound that is able to penetrate resin that has been sanded that high. Whether you are going to do this by hand or with machines, the process largely varies by preference and project.

What are the best polishing compounds for epoxy resin? To remove scratches on the epoxy surface, you'll want to use a coarse polishing compound. To add shine to a dull epoxy surface, a fine polishing compound or even automotive polish will do.

Getting Prepared To Polish What should you do after you have poured your epoxy and allowed it to cure completely? Your project may have flaws you want to fix after you've demolded the casting and examined it. Before you begin polishing, removing these imperfections is essential; otherwise, you won't obtain the intended outcome!
